1. Advanced Drain Cleaning and Hydro Jetting

Traditional snaking methods often clear a hole through the center of a clog, leaving residue on the pipe walls. In contrast, this location utilizes high-pressure hydro jetting technology.

  • How it works: Water is pressurized up to 4,000 PSI to scour the interior walls of the pipe.
  • Effectiveness: Removes grease, tree roots, and mineral buildup completely.
  • Best for: Older homes with recurring slow drains.

4. Sewer Line Replacement and Trenchless Repair

Perhaps the most sophisticated service offered is trenchless sewer repair. Historically, fixing a broken sewer line meant destroying your front yard.

  • Pipe Lining (CIPP): A resin-saturated liner is inserted into the old pipe and cured in place, creating a “pipe within a pipe.”
  • Pipe Bursting: A new pipe is pulled through while simultaneously shattering the old one.
  • Benefit: Minimal landscape disruption and completion times reduced by up to 70%.

Expert Insight: Chemical drain cleaners, often used in DIY attempts, can actually corrode older pipes common in Cincinnati, leading to leaks that cost thousands to repair. Professionals avoid these harsh chemicals in favor of mechanical removal.

Tree Root Intrusion

Cincinnati is known as the “City of Trees.” While beautiful, mature trees like oaks and maples have aggressive root systems that seek out moisture in sewer lines.

  • The Fix: Mechanical root cutting followed by hydro jetting to clear the remnants. In severe cases, trenchless lining is recommended to seal the pipe against future growth.

Frozen Pipes in Winter

Although winters vary, sudden freezes can catch homeowners off guard, particularly in unheated crawl spaces.

  • The Fix: Professional thawing equipment that safely melts ice without cracking the pipe, followed by insulation recommendations.

Basement Flooding

Due to the region’s topography and heavy spring rains, basement flooding is a frequent concern.

  • The Fix: Installation or repair of sump pumps and French drains. The team ensures the discharge line directs water far enough away from the foundation to prevent recirculation.
